The MS in Finance from the University of Delaware will provide the knowledge and skills you need to be an innovative and well-informed finance professional. 

Fulltime Program- Can be completed in 9 months of intensive study by individuals with a strong background  in finance.

Part-time Program – Can be completed in 21 months and is tailored to the needs of a full-time professional.

Analytically inclined individuals who have completed undergraduate degrees are welcome to apply.  Candidates for the MS in Finance need not have majored in any specific field, however, depending on your background, you may be required to take some prerequisites in math, accounting or finance.
